In terms of fruits weight (g) and of equatorial diameter (mm), the cultivars Anda (7,6 g and 23,7 mm) and Marina (7,2 g and 22,2 mm) got remarked with significantly positive differences compared to the witnesslistelement.badge.dso-type Item , listelement.badge.access-status Open Access , Studies regarding the postharvest care of cut flowers for some oranamental Alliums(“Ion Ionescu de la Brad” University of Agricultural Sciences and Veterinary Medicine, Iași, 2015) Roșca Meluț, Aurelia-Elena; Draghia, Lucia; Chelariu, Elena-LilianaThis study presents some results regarding the behavior of some Allium species and cultivars cut flowers, which were treated with giberelic acid (GA3) and cycocel (CCC). The floral stems of A. giganteum, A. moly and A.`Purple Rain` were harvested in three different flowering stages (at the opening of 1/4, 1/2 and 3/4 from the total flower number of the inflorescence) and were treated with GA3 and CCC solutions, in 250, 500 and 1000 ppm concentrations. The control was preserved in water. The average of vase resistance is 23,9 days for A. giganteum, 21,3 days for A. ‘Purple Rain’ and 11,4 days for A. moly. The flower stems which were harvested at the stage of 1/4 and 1/2 open florets had the longest resistance. The most efficient solutions were GA3 500 ppm and CCC 250 ppm for A. giganteum, GA3 (all concentrations) and CCC 250 ppm for A.‘Purple Rain’ and only water for A. molylistelement.badge.dso-type Item , listelement.badge.access-status Open Access , Influence of fertilization management on the quantity and quality of white cabbage(“Ion Ionescu de la Brad” University of Agricultural Sciences and Veterinary Medicine, Iași, 2015) Singeap, Diana-Giorgiana; Stoleru, Carmen-Maria; Stan, Teodor; Teliban, Gabriel-Ciprian; Stoleru, VasileThe cabbage crops is one of the most important spectrum vegetable plants, this is demonstrated by the large area planted and yields obtained. The nitrate content ranged from 48.11 mg/kg in control up to 162.14 mg/kg in version fertilized with Nutrifine®.listelement.badge.dso-type Item , listelement.badge.access-status Open Access , Influence of culture system on production at some grafted tomato cultivares(“Ion Ionescu de la Brad” University of Agricultural Sciences and Veterinary Medicine, Iași, 2015) Iliescu, L.; Doltu, Mădălina; Sora, DorinThe research has watched the influence of the culture system on the production at some grafted tomato cultivares. The experimental variants were grafted tomatoes: 'Alambra'/'Titron', 'Alambra'/'Beaufort', 'Alambra'/'Suketto', 'Alambra'/'Konkurabe', 'Cypriana'/'Titron', 'Cypriana'/'Beaufort', 'Cypriana'/'Suketto' and 'Cypriana'/'Konkurabe' grown at a density of 12000 and 15000 plants / ha and ungrafted tomatoes (control): 'Alambra' and 'Cypriana', grown at a density 24000 plants / ha. The culture system at grafted plants was with one and two stalks, at ungrafted plants was with one stalk. Were made determinations, observations and interpretations regarding the influence of the culture system on the production (quantity - t/ha, quality - SR 1421/2003 and earliness – days between planting and first harvest). The best results at quantity were obtained from grafted tomatoes with two stalks, then ungrafted tomatoes and grafted tomatoes conducted with a stalks; at commercial quality, grafted tomatoes were superior. At earliness, the grafted plants were late compared with the ungrafted plants. The culture system of the grafted tomatoes influence the production.listelement.badge.dso-type Item , listelement.badge.access-status Open Access , Partial results on basil crop in intercropping system(“Ion Ionescu de la Brad” University of Agricultural Sciences and Veterinary Medicine, Iași, 2015) Galea Deleanu, Florina-Maria; Munteanu, Neculai; Hamburdă, Silvia-Brîndușa; Stoleru, Vasile; Teliban, Gabriel-Ciprian; Onofrei, VasilicaThe paper presents the behavior of basil (Ocimum basilicum L.) crop in two intercropping systems with runner bean (Phaseolus coccineus L.) and cherry tomatoes (Licopersicon esculentum L.). This kind of germination was observed in three replicates at the rate of 1 to 5%.listelement.badge.dso-type Item , listelement.badge.access-status Open Access , Involvement of water in coordination and integration of plants ́ functions in drought conditions(“Ion Ionescu de la Brad” University of Agricultural Sciences and Veterinary Medicine, Iași, 2015) Ștefîrță, AnastasiaIt was established that water in unfavorable conditions is one of the main factors of integration and coordination of physiological processes at the cellular, organ and organism level. The water stress caused disturbances in the functional interrelationships between organs as a result of differences in the degree of dehydration, the occurrence of reactive oxygen species and the antioxidant enzyme activities, especially in roots and inflorescences. The reason of the functional imbalance in drought conditions was the reduction of water and phytohormones transport, disturbed water homeostasis, and decreased enzymatic antioxidant protection. It was confirmed the hypothesis that water is the factor involved in regulating the functional activity of the plant, helps maintain coordinated relations between organs and performs, along with other factors, function integration at the organism level.listelement.badge.dso-type Item , listelement.badge.access-status Open Access , The increasing of the in vitro multiplication rate for grapevine genotypes by application of low-intensity millimeter waves(“Ion Ionescu de la Brad” University of Agricultural Sciences and Veterinary Medicine, Iași, 2015) Smerea, Svetlana; Andronic, Larisahe aim of this work involves the application of low-intensity millimeter waves on the meristematic apex for increasing of the in vitro multiplication rate for six grapevine genotypes. The growth capacity of this index ranged from 1.48 for Gen Moldova to 4.91 for 1-5-71 genotype.listelement.badge.dso-type Item , listelement.badge.access-status Open Access , Physiological processes associated with the resistance of Glycine max (Merr., L.) plants to repeated water stress(“Ion Ionescu de la Brad” University of Agricultural Sciences and Veterinary Medicine, Iași, 2015) Leahu, Igor; Ștefîrță, Anastasia; Toma, S.The experimental data were obtained on the reasoning behind the meaning of water homeostasis significance and antioxidant protection in the event of potential resistance of Glycine max L.(Merr) plants to the hydric and oxidative stresses, conditioned by in time repeated drought. It was established that the primary reaction of soybean plants to drought action is changing the parameters of the water status and tissue dehydration, coupled with the formation of reactive oxygen species (ROS), an increase of malonic dialdehid (DAM) and peroxide oxidation of lipids. Dehydration and ROS formation causes destruction of chloroplasts and diminish fund assimilating pigments in the leaves of both cultivars, especially in sensitive plants.Water stress caused closure of the stomata, the inhibition of carbon dioxide assimilation, with the negative consequences on the of water use efficiency in the production process. The plants, which have suffered a moderate drought at the initial stages of ontogenesis, exhibit a greater tolerance to repeated drought during critical period.listelement.badge.dso-type Item , listelement.badge.access-status Open Access , Feautures of water status and antioxidant protection of plants with different adaptation strategies to drought(“Ion Ionescu de la Brad” University of Agricultural Sciences and Veterinary Medicine, Iași, 2015) Brînză, LiliaThere have been registered differences caused by drought in competitive relationships between plant organs of Phaseolus vulgaris L., Phaseolus acutifolius Gray, and Phaseolus lunatus L. Some of them have proved to have a remarkable activity against different microorganisms (germs and fungi).listelement.badge.dso-type Item , listelement.badge.access-status Open Access , Determination of red wines total antioxidant capacity by electrometric and spectrophotometric methods(“Ion Ionescu de la Brad” University of Agricultural Sciences and Veterinary Medicine, Iași, 2015) Trincă, Lucia-Carmen; Mareci, Daniel; Ariton, Adina-Mirela; Tucaliuc, Roxana-Angela; Călin, Marius; Chiruță, CiprianPhenolic compounds from various food matrices can be investigated with different analytical techniques such as spectrophotometric, cromatographic or electrochemic methods. Cupric Reducing Antioxidant Capacity method (CUPRAC) is a convenient assay for determining total antioxidant capacity in food substrates. In this work, electrochemical and spectrophotometrical approaches were used to estimate the total antioxidant capacity by means of an alternative of the CUPRAC assay, as the concentrations of the participating species ([Cu(Nc)2]2+ and [Cu(Nc)2]1+) can be evaluated by electrochemical and spectrophotometrical methods. The electrometric–CUPRAC methods have been applied to measure total antioxidant capacity of different local wines and validated against the spectrophotometric CUPRAC assay. The electrochemical methods proved to be easy, fast and with low detection limits. A good correlation for the total antioxidant capacity determined by CUPRAC spectrofotometric and electrometric method versus total phenol content (determined by Folin-Ciocalteu Method) was recorded, wich highlights that wines antioxidant activity results mainly from their phenolics content.
